NAPM-TC Committees
Professional Development Committee
This is a great team of purchasing professionals with the focused direction of providing the best possible educational opportunities for our members to gain certification, recertification and knowledge of best practices across the industry. We strive to advance the purchasing profession through these educational opportunities. Additionally, our goal is to hold them at the most convenient times, in the most central locations possible for the majority of our members.
Marketing Committee
The mission of the Marketing Committee is to increase awareness of the activities of NAPM-Twin Cities association to our members. In addition, we provide support to the other committees of our association such as Professional Development, Membership, and Fall Conference in promoting their activities as well as other association special events. We also maintain and determine improvements to our website and communicate our activities through various media such as mailings, email, LinkedIn, Facebook, Twitter, and Yahoo.
Membership Committee
The Membership Committee seeks ways to recruit and retain existing and new members. Examples of responsibilities include: assist Affiliate Administrator contact members regarding membership renewal, new membership orientation, new membership social events, membership drives and incentives work with Marketing Committee to develop membership materials. The Committee recommends policies, procedures, and initiatives to assure a growing and vital membership organization.
Fall Conference Committee
The Fall Conference Committee exists to promote the training of purchasing professionals at all levels of skill and ability. The goal is to develop a conference that will enhance the technical skills and breadth of professional knowledge by identifying trends, facilitating the process of sharing of information and promotes learning opportunities to develop and/or enhance specific knowledge and skills.
